Cody Gakpo proud of Ryan Gravenberch’s improvement at Liverpool
Liverpool signed Ryan Gravenberch from Bayern Munich during the summer of 2023 but the Dutch star failed to make an impact at Anfield under Klopp.
That has changed with the arrival of Slot as the former Feyenoord boss has trusted the midfielder in the number six role in his team and it has resulted in the 22-year-old playing in every Premier League match for the Reds this season.
Slot recently admitted to Gary Lineker that he has been impressed with Gravenberch’s displays during the current campaign and the Dutch coach is not the only one happy with how the former Ajax star’s season is playing out.
Speaking to Liverpool.com about Gravenberch, Gakpo has admitted that his countrymen has evolved since his Ajax days having been asked if he is surprised by how well the midfielder has adapted to his new role at Anfield.
“No, I think I said it a few times already. I think the Dutch people already knew him from his time at Ajax and knew how good he can be,” Gakpo stated.
“Obviously he evolved and he is much better than he was back then, but we already saw the quality he has and I am very happy for him that he can show it now in every game again. Like I said, he is doing amazing so I am very proud of him.”
How Ryan Gravenberch has improved at Liverpool
The biggest difference between Gravenberch under Slot and under Klopp is the Dutch star’s change of position.
Danny Murphy described this change Slot has made with Gravenberch as a masterclass following a recent performance against Ipswich Town as the 22-year-old starred against the Tractor Boys.
The consistency in which the Dutch star is being played has also been a key factor as the former Ajax star has developed a full understanding of the role, which was not afforded to him by Klopp.
Gravenberch has featured in every Premer League match for Liverpool this season, whereas under Klopp the midfielder was in and out of the team, with a lot of his minutes coming from substitute appearances.
The Netherlands international’s improvement has played a key role in Liverpool’s success this season and if it was not for Mohamed Salah, the Dutch star would be the main contender for Player of the Season.
